Exploring the Charm of Wana Wisata Sumber Biru: A Culinary Destination Above the Jombang River

Jombang Regency, East Java, is not only known as the "City of Scholars" but also holds a hidden gem in its natural tourism sector. One of the most striking destinations offering a unique concept is Wana Wisata Sumber Biru. Located in Dusun Wonotirto, Desa Wonomerto, Wonosalam District, this destination presents a harmony between the preservation of mountain slope forests and creative tourism innovations rarely found elsewhere.

#

Philosophy and Uniqueness of the Anjasmoro Slope Ecosystem

Wana Wisata Sumber Biru is situated at the height of the Anjasmoro Mountain slopes, providing cool air and a pristine environment. The name "Sumber Biru" itself originates from the local community's belief in the existence of clear spring sources that were said to appear bluish in the past.

Ecologically, this area is dominated by highland tropical rainforest vegetation. Large trees such as banyan, mahogany, and dense bamboo groves create a natural canopy that shields visitors from the scorching sun. The presence of a river flowing through the center of the area is the heart of this destination. Its water flow comes directly from mountain springs, which remain clear even during the dry season, sustaining the local flora and fauna around it.

Unique Experience: The Sensation of Dining in the Middle of the River

The most iconic feature that distinguishes Wana Wisata Sumber Biru from other natural destinations is the "Dining on the River" concept. Local management has arranged wooden tables and chairs precisely above the shallow river flow. Visitors can enjoy traditional dishes while dipping their feet in the cool, clear river water.

The sensation of the gurgling water flowing beneath your feet, coupled with the chirping of birds and forest insects, creates a calming sensory experience. The river flow is intentionally kept shallow and calm, making it safe for families with young children. The natural pebbles at the riverbed also serve as a natural foot reflexology therapy for visitors walking in it.

Variety of Outdoor Activities and Recreation

Besides dining in the middle of the river, Wana Wisata Sumber Biru offers various outdoor activities that are both adrenaline-pumping and mind-refreshing:

1. Forest Trail Exploration (Light Hiking): Visitors can walk along the paths in the forest to get a closer look at the biodiversity of the Anjasmoro slopes.

2. Thematic Selfie Spots: Management has built various photo platforms utilizing natural backgrounds, such as bamboo bridges, treehouses, and artistic decorations integrated with the trees.

3. Agricultural Education Tour: Given that Wonosalam is famous for its durian and coffee potential, visitors can often learn about the cultivation of local plants that thrive in the surrounding tourist area.

4. Children's Play Area: There are traditional and educational play facilities designed to bring children closer to nature.

Appetizing Traditional Cuisine

The experience at Sumber Biru would not be complete without tasting its local dishes. The menu is deeply rooted in rural nuances, such as Sego Tiwul (cassava rice), Sego Jagung (corn rice), salted fish, shrimp paste chili sauce, and fresh vegetable urap-urap. All ingredients are sourced from the produce of Desa Wonomerto. Additionally, Wonosalam coffee, with its distinctive taste (robusta and excelsa), is a must-try drink for coffee lovers visiting here.

Best Time to Visit

To get the maximum experience, the best time to visit Wana Wisata Sumber Biru is in the morning between 08:00 and 11:00 WIB. During these hours, sunlight filtering through the gaps in the trees creates an exotic view, and the air is still very clean.

Seasonally, visits at the end of the rainy season or the beginning of the dry season are highly recommended. During this period, the river's water level is ideal—abundant enough to create beautiful gurgling sounds, yet still clear and not murky. If you visit between January and March, you also have the chance to enjoy the renowned Wonosalam durian season along the road leading to the location.

Accessibility and Supporting Facilities

Access to Wana Wisata Sumber Biru can be reached in about 1 hour from the center of Jombang City or about 2 hours from Surabaya and Malang. Although the terrain is uphill and winding, typical of mountainous areas, the roads are well-paved and can be traversed by two-wheeled and four-wheeled vehicles.

The available facilities are quite complete to support tourist comfort, including:

  • Spacious parking area.
  • Clean prayer room (Mushola).
  • Toilets and changing rooms (important after playing in the river).
  • Gazebos for resting.
  • Culinary stalls with very affordable prices.

Commitment to Conservation and Environmental Protection

Wana Wisata Sumber Biru is managed with the principle of empowering local communities through LMDH (Forest Village Community Institution). Awareness of the importance of keeping the river clean is very high here. Visitors are strictly prohibited from throwing trash into the river flow or damaging forest vegetation.

Management regularly cleans the river of plastic waste and maintains the upstream area to prevent water sources from being polluted. These conservation efforts aim to ensure that the economic benefits of tourism go hand-in-hand with environmental sustainability, ensuring that future generations can still enjoy the clarity of the water source that gives this place its name.
